One method for the synthesis of 9,9-spirobifluorenes (rigid compounds with application to molecular electronics and light-emitting materials) involves protonation of ketone 1 with a catalytic amount of aqueous acid. Protonation of the CRO group generates an extremely powerful electrophile that facilitates a spontaneous cyclization (Org. Lett. 2004, 6, 23812383).
